Detection and Characterization of <i>Escherichia coli</i> and <i>Escherichia coli</i> O157:H7 in Human, Animal, and Food Samples from Kirkuk Province, Iraq
This study aims to investigate the prevalence of <i>E. coli</i> and <i>E. coli</i> O157:H7 in 353 samples collected in Kirkuk from human stool, animal feces, raw and pasteurized milk, and beef hamburgers. <i>E. coli</i> was isolated using conventional methods and...
